Output 3dd80461c837edb379dd4ee4886f7e73273bf5a36ecc96f8ca43db4d24db44e4:2

value
5489839
script pubkey
OP_0 OP_PUSHBYTES_20 a68f3983216f251aa02d3d29348596c7ddda4614
address
ltc1q568nnqepduj34gpd855nfpvkclwa53s5yqc67e
transaction
3dd80461c837edb379dd4ee4886f7e73273bf5a36ecc96f8ca43db4d24db44e4
spent
true